Supersonic and hypersonic are The main development Instructions of today’s infrared-guided aircrafts. When an plane flies at substantial velocity, the air before it is actually strongly compressed and generates friction Along with the plane. The vast majority of kinetic Vitality of compression and friction is transformed into warmth Electricity, resulting in a sharp increase in the air temperature. You will find there's enormous temperature distinction between the gas and plane surface, as well as the temperature is promptly transferred towards the plane by way of convective heat transfer, which results in the surface temperature with the plane to raise and generates aerodynamic heating. With the rise of flight speed, the aerodynamic heating phenomenon will become Increasingly more apparent, plus the window temperature rises sharply.

The Cassini spacecraft captured this graphic of Saturn's aurora applying infrared waves. The aurora is revealed in blue, as well as fundamental clouds are revealed in pink. These aurorae are one of a kind mainly because they can protect your entire pole, While aurorae about Earth and Jupiter are typically confined by magnetic fields to rings encompassing the magnetic poles.
